Hi Aquaman

Depends on the level of services you use, but yes J_aco is right typically there is a retainer plus success fee on settlement.

You can agree on a flat fee with the BA but a rough est. would be between 1.7% - 2.75% of property purchase price i.e. a 300k property won't cost the same as a 1.2m

It is all up to you to negotiate the best rate.

David is right- fees will vary depending on complexity of brief, service being sought and a host of other factors. The REBAA site also has info on fees here
http://rebaa.com.au/buyers-agent-fees/

As with anything in life, obviously don't solely choose on fees alone, however, as reputation, experience, suitability and quality of service make a huge difference in this industry. Best of luck.
